History of the Royal Thai Consulate-General, Xi'an

 

          The Kingdom of Thailand and the People's Republic of China established diplomatic relations on 1 July 1975. Since then, the two countries, both governmental leval and people-to-people level, are always in close and cordial relationship.

 

          Apart from opening Embassy in each other's capital city in 1976, since 1989 both countries have opened Consulate-Generals in each other's important cities. China has opened 2 Consulate-Generals, located in Chiang Mai Province and Songkhla Province. Thailand has opened 9 Consulate-Generals, located in Kunming, Guangzhou, Shanghai, Nanning, Chengdu, Xi'an, Xiamen, Qingdao and Hong Kong.

 

          The Royal Thai Consulate-General, Xi'an is responsible for 3 provinces in the Northwestern China, namely, Shaanxi Province, Gansu Province and Ningxia Hui Autonomous Region. Brief timeline of the Consulate-General are as follows:

 

          28 June 2005 Cabinet of Thailand approved the opening of the Royal Thai Consulate-General, Xi'an

 

          1 July 2005 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Thailand and China exchanged Letter of Consent on opening Consular Affairs Office of Thailand in Xi'an. This Consular Affairs Office was under the supervision of the Royal Thai Embassy in Beijing.

 

          18 March 2006 Mr. Chainarong Keratiyutwong, Head of Consular Affairs Office of Thailand in Xi'an, assumed official duty.

 

          28 November 2006 Opening Ceremony of the Consular Affairs Office of Thailand in Xi'an presided over by H.E. Mr. Sawanit Kongsiri, Deputy Minister of Foreign Affairs of Thailand and Mr. Yuan Chunqing, Governor of Shaanxi Province.

 

          29 December 2007 Mr. Vasin Ruangprateepsaeng succeeded Mr. Chainarong as the Head of Consular Affairs Office of Thailand in Xi'an

 

          20 May 2008 The Consular Affairs Office of Thailand in Xi'an was upgraded to the Royal Thai Consulate-General, Xi'an. Mr. Vasin also changed his position to Deputy Consul-General, Acting Consul-General of Thailand to Xi'an.

 

Name Lists of Consul-General of Thailand to Xi'an

 

  1. Mr. Chainarong Keratiyutwong   18 March 2006 - 28 December 2007

 

  1. Mr. Vasin Ruangprateepsaeng     29 December 2007 - December 2008

 

  1. Mr. Surakrai Lekkla                     January 2009 - 31 December 2010

 

  1. Mr. Monchai Patchanee               20 March 2011 - 30 September 2014

 

  1. Mr. Methee Suthiwartnarueput    3 April 2015 - 30 September 2016

 

  1. Miss Oracha Tanakorn                 12 July 2017 - 30 September 2020

 

  1. Miss Suree Trairatananukool
